The ASVAB will be offered to MTHS students on Wed, Feb. 5th starting at 8:15AM.
The ASVAB is a comprehensive, multi-aptitude test designed to assess an individual's abilities and help them identify potential career paths. While the primary purpose of the ASVAB is to assist the military in determining eligibility for enlistment and occupational specialties, the test is also a valuable tool for students exploring various career options.
Students who wish to test should talk to their counselor ASAP in order to sign up.

2025 is off to a great start in Redbird Country! Congratulations to Coach Kelly Willard, MTHS boys' tennis coach, for being elected into the 2025 Illinois High School Tennis Coaches Association Hall of Fame for the class of 2025!
Coach Willard has been a mainstay in the Illinois tennis community for many years, and his impact on the sport is immeasurable. He has led the Metamora Township High School boys' tennis team to numerous conference and sectional championships and state tournament appearances. In 2021, Coach Willard helped the Redbirds win the third-place trophy.
In addition to his coaching accomplishments, Coach Willard was a highly respected teacher. He has helped countless young people develop their tennis skills and achieve their goals. He is a true ambassador for the sport of tennis. Congratulations, Coach Willard!
